I've been away on holidaze for a few weeks.  i just got back and felt i was brave enough to try again to upgrade my firmware and HX edit to the 2.82 versions.   I had tried and failed a couple months ago and  I went back to 2.71 in both the firmware and the edit and was doing fine. 

Today, I hooked up my Helix floor (which is working fine) to my PC running Windows 10.  I cannot get HX Edit to recognize my floor unit no matter what !   I have tried restarts , different USB cables and every 3.0 USB port on my computer.  HX edit was fine before I went away.   All I get is ... HX Edit no device connected 

 

Any help most appreciated ...!

If you are still on 2.71 and don't want to update, I would try to reinstall HX Edit 2.71 (maybe a Windows update has deleted the drivers or something)

 

Because you have issues with the drivers anyway, try to update again. ...I think you are brave enough ;)

-Turn off/unplug the Helix and close all line6/audio software.

-Unistall the line6 software(HX Edit, updater, drivers) and reboot the pc

-Install HX Edit 2.82 - When you get to the options section of the install, leave them all checked.

-Connect/turn on the Helix and start the Updater and update(I hope you have a connection)

(If the update process stucks more than an hour, you should restart the Helix with FS6 and FS12 pressed (update mode))
